)]}'
{"/PATCHSET_LEVEL":[{"author":{"_account_id":16688,"name":"Rodolfo Alonso","email":"ralonsoh@redhat.com","username":"rodolfo-alonso-hernandez"},"change_message_id":"80016403cb31c83b8a9701febe2ee95085f34f9a","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":6,"id":"ffbcae39_419533c9","updated":"2023-10-04 15:26:32.000000000","message":"recheck\n\nhttps://review.opendev.org/c/openstack/neutron-tempest-plugin/+/897233 merged","commit_id":"c0fb6cce087e95e48c1923d6d1c91ae5decf7b13"},{"author":{"_account_id":8313,"name":"Lajos Katona","display_name":"lajoskatona","email":"katonalala@gmail.com","username":"elajkat","status":"Ericsson Software Technology"},"change_message_id":"4e207729f69b0d6a236f067e2fc2c5670c23aacb","unresolved":false,"context_lines":[],"source_content_type":"","patch_set":7,"id":"143cc914_7f62bdf5","updated":"2023-10-11 10:04:32.000000000","message":"\\o/","commit_id":"96223931cae782a997271c17ea8092ed277d2db3"}],"neutron/extensions/securitygroup.py":[{"author":{"_account_id":11975,"name":"Slawek Kaplonski","email":"skaplons@redhat.com","username":"slaweq"},"change_message_id":"dbb18e82fb979e4402ef460bd0f29e8cb400380e","unresolved":true,"context_lines":[{"line_number":141,"context_line":"class SecurityGroupRuleBelongsToDefaultSG(exceptions.NotAuthorized):"},{"line_number":142,"context_line":"    message \u003d _(\u0027The security group rule belongs to the default security \u0027"},{"line_number":143,"context_line":"                \u0027group %(default_sg)s; these rules can be created/deleted by \u0027"},{"line_number":144,"context_line":"                \u0027an admin only\u0027)"},{"line_number":145,"context_line":""},{"line_number":146,"context_line":""},{"line_number":147,"context_line":"class SecurityGroupConflict(exceptions.Conflict):"}],"source_content_type":"text/x-python","patch_set":3,"id":"fb5a6713_35115a6a","line":144,"updated":"2023-10-03 07:18:06.000000000","message":"Why You want to raise such exception and hard code this policy? Wouldn\u0027t it be better to add api policy rules which then can be changed by users?\n\nAnd then I would also propose personally that we should allow to modify those rules for any member user (like it was before this patch) but it will give possibility to operator to forbid that if that\u0027s their need.","commit_id":"cc8de8336cff1186c1d2273a56eb6817231e92e5"},{"author":{"_account_id":16688,"name":"Rodolfo Alonso","email":"ralonsoh@redhat.com","username":"rodolfo-alonso-hernandez"},"change_message_id":"4291f87fc386f242c93810f2445dac815efc560f","unresolved":false,"context_lines":[{"line_number":141,"context_line":"class SecurityGroupRuleBelongsToDefaultSG(exceptions.NotAuthorized):"},{"line_number":142,"context_line":"    message \u003d _(\u0027The security group rule belongs to the default security \u0027"},{"line_number":143,"context_line":"                \u0027group %(default_sg)s; these rules can be created/deleted by \u0027"},{"line_number":144,"context_line":"                \u0027an admin only\u0027)"},{"line_number":145,"context_line":""},{"line_number":146,"context_line":""},{"line_number":147,"context_line":"class SecurityGroupConflict(exceptions.Conflict):"}],"source_content_type":"text/x-python","patch_set":3,"id":"b2ba4e87_1403901c","line":144,"in_reply_to":"fb5a6713_35115a6a","updated":"2023-10-03 16:26:14.000000000","message":"Right, let me refactor this.","commit_id":"cc8de8336cff1186c1d2273a56eb6817231e92e5"}]}
